Output 355a6028c53b0e5259fa4e083e1bc577d28ce9c0f93a2b5afffe4d096975a620:1

value
17850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1d04136d747d92dbb837a1478edc4180d5e587b OP_EQUAL
address
3NH1SVtH6MdeKcadeUE7x97SPoAyVsQ9UA
transaction
355a6028c53b0e5259fa4e083e1bc577d28ce9c0f93a2b5afffe4d096975a620
confirmations
276086
spent
true